Grant Overview

Championing Women in Athletics Through Targeted Resources

The call for gender equity in sports is underpinned by initiatives aimed at supporting women in athletics. This program is distinctly targeted at providing women athletes in track and field and cheerleading with essential resources that cater to their specific challenges, seeking to enhance their leadership roles within competitive sports. Unlike general athletic grants, this initiative specifically focuses on resource allocation for mentorship and leadership development rather than individual performance metrics.

Concrete Outcomes and Metrics to Assess Success

The program measures its success through a variety of key performance indicators (KPIs) that track women's advancement in sports leadership roles. This approach emphasizes the importance of fostering future leaders within athletics, with particular attention to the number of women who transition into coaching or administrative roles. Institutions can utilize data from previous cohort success to better inform their methods.

Evaluating Participation and Impact on Leadership

Metrics specifically include tracking the increase in female coaches within track and field and cheerleading programs, as well as monitoring participation in leadership training programs. Regular evaluations and reporting on these metrics must be completed to ensure the effectiveness of the programs funded by this grant, ultimately driving home the significance of women’s contributions in sports.

Performance Requirements for Long-Term Success

Performance thresholds for organizations applying for this grant include the necessity to maintain a proactive approach towards recruitment for women in these sports. Organizations must establish clear pathways for female athletes to step into leadership roles while continuously monitoring their progress. Without setting definitive benchmarks, the larger goals of gender equity and participation in athletics could stagnate, undermining the impact of this important funding initiative.
